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1444346 659061791 13456001 5027316 505599
214300792 27350375
214300792 27350375
85534 52754 2578 367307
All about undefined
Interested in learning more?
214300792 27350375
85534 52754 2578 367307
See more
93 6705431
684602532 7122 30414
See more
49 1728533 07781240
125503115 89765792 4641600 6951
See more